Chain lubrication
The chain fitted on your motorcycle has O-rings to
protect its moving parts from dirt, and to hold the
lubricant inside.
The seals might be irreparably damaged if the chain
is cleaned using any solvent other than those specific
for O-ring chains or washed using steam or water
cleaners.
After cleaning, blow the chain dry or dry it using
absorbent material and apply SHELL Advance Chain
or Advance Teflon Chain on each link.
Important
Using non-specific lubricants may cause severe
damage to the chain and the front and rear sprocket.

Ducati Hyperstrada Specifications

General IconGeneral
Transmission6-speed
FrameTubular steel Trellis frame
Exhaust2-1-2 system with catalytic converter and 2 lambda probes
Front Suspension43 mm upside-down forks
Rear SuspensionProgressive linkage with adjustable Sachs monoshock
Front Brake2 x 320 mm semi-floating discs, radially mounted Brembo monobloc 4-piston calipers
Rear Brake245 mm disc, 2-piston caliper
Fuel Tank Capacity16 liters (4.2 US gal)
Fuel InjectionElectronic fuel injection, 53 mm throttle bodies
